  • This research focus aimed to gain an overview of the application of safe place techniques in reducing anxiety symptom for children with selective mutism. This research was conducted in TA Zam-zam Kota Malang. This research used a qualitative research with a type of case study. The data analysis technique that used was Miles and Huberman model. Data were obtained from interview, observation and analysis documents. This research found that the intervention by the teacher on N showed that the implementation of the basic principles of safe place techniques is appropriate for N because it did not directly focus on the problem of the rejection approach of speech experienced by children, this can be seen from the gesture of N who gradually began to open themselves to their surroundings. Children were not required to verbally express their feelings or emotions. Children's feelings and thoughts can be expressed through playing and drawing.   • Penelitian ini bertujuan untuk memperoleh gambaran tentang penerapan safe place technique dalam menurunkan gejala kecemasan pada anak yang mengalami selective mutism. Penelitian ini dilakukan di TA Zam-zam Kota Malang. Penelitian ini merupakan penelitian kualitatif dengan jenis penelitian studi kasus. Analisis data yang digunakan yaitu model Miles Huberman. Data penelitian diperoleh melalui hasil wawancara, observasi dan analisis dokumen. Hasil temuan penelitian ini menunjukkan bahwa intervensi yang dilakukan guru pada N menunjukkan bahwa penerapan prinsip dasar teknik safe place tepat digunakan pada N karena tidak langsung berfokus pada masalah pendekatan penolakan berbicara yang dialami oleh anak, hal ini terlihat dari sikap anak N yang sedikit demi sedikit mulai membuka diri dengan sekitarnya. Anak tidak dituntut untuk memverbalisasikan perasaan atau emosi yang mereka rasakan. Perasaan dan pikiran anak dapat diekspresikan melalui bermain dan menggambar.
